Childhood Dolls in 3-D This was my favorite doll. It was purchased from a gift shop when my family was on vacation. When I was a child I always wanted to be a Native American and for some reason my Mom would often refer to me as an Indian. I remember her threatening she was going to "send me back to the Indians" when I misbehaved. |
